WebNov 16, 2024 · There are four repayment plans that base a borrower’s monthly loan payment on their income, not their debt. The income-driven repayment plans include: Income-Based Repayment (IBR), Pay As You Earn Repayment (PAYE), Revised Pay As You Earn Repayment (REPAYE) and Income-Contingent Repayment (ICR).
